WESSON, Miss. – Copiah-Lincoln Community College (Co-Lin) is pleased to announce an application day for its Commercial Driver’s License (CDL) program at the Simpson County location. This event will be held on Tuesday, March 5th, from 10:00 am to 12:00 pm. While attendance is not required, prospective students are highly encouraged to attend to gain valuable program insights and expedite the application process.

Program representatives will be available to:

  • Discuss the program curriculum and career opportunities in the transportation industry.
  • Provide guidance and assistance with application procedures.
  • Answer any questions concerning the program and upcoming dates.

The Co-Lin CDL program equips students with the necessary skills and knowledge to fulfill the 40-hour road-time requirement for obtaining a CDL license. The program fee is inclusive of instruction and one road test for licensure. Applicants must possess a valid CDL permit prior to the program start date.

 

Co-Lin Truck Driving School is here to equip students for a thriving career with experienced instructors, hands-on training, and a versatile fleet. The next class starts March 25, 2024, and is scheduled to complete April 19 with a deadline to register March 19. Contact us today and get rolling!

 

To learn more about the program, including registration information and prerequisites, please visit https://www.colin.edu/truckdrivingschool or call Co-Lin Workforce Education at 601-643-8707.
